Output 28580b5e63ef12f195eaa3675a84d7cce3b9b20c884e4db9365e67d48efb7ba7:2

value
117961
script pubkey
OP_0 OP_PUSHBYTES_20 8dd731f3c7b120c343aad7a64551d53cd363f6eb
address
bc1q3htnru78kysvxsa267ny25w48nfk8aht2fn40x
transaction
28580b5e63ef12f195eaa3675a84d7cce3b9b20c884e4db9365e67d48efb7ba7
spent
true